George Custer Signed CDV, Possibly the Finest Known!
Measuring 2.5" x 4", Washington, D.C., dated 1865. Inscribed and signed "Yours Truly GA Custer Bt Maj Genl U.S.A." A side profile image of Custer, dressed in his uniform and wearing his signature wide-brimmed hat. We feel only 2 comparable signed photos have sold at auction. In Cowan's 2005 one sold for $23,000, and in Spink 2010 for over $27,000, both in a much weaker market. The image was taken by Mathew Brady and entered into Congress in 1865. With a Brady backstamp on verso. Light foxing at the lower half of the image. Slightly bumped corners. Very fine, boldly signed.
